Latest Patents

Miyamatsu's latest patents include advancements in functional compositions, functional resin compositions, and functional moldings. One of his key inventions is a functional composition that effectively prevents an increase in particle size due to secondary flocculation in a mixed system of a plant-originated functional component and a ceramics component. Additionally, he has developed a functional resin composition that can be applied to various utilities, as well as a functional molding that boasts superior deodorizing and antimicrobial properties. These innovations are designed to improve moldability and post-processing properties, making them highly versatile in practical applications.
